T & G Flavors has been inspected eight times since 2023. T & G Flavors was last inspected on Mar 3, 2026. When a facility lands in the low risk tier, it usually means nothing alarming showed up at the most recent visit.

Violation counts have been trending down, averaging around four violations across recent inspections versus roughly six violations before.

“Non-food contact surface or equipment made of unacceptable material” comes up most often, recorded six times in the inspection record.

T & G Flavors' latest score of 82 sits above the Queens average of 75. The record reflects steady performance over time.
